The MOROSO 68011 is a heat shrink tubing product designed to provide insulation and strain relief for electrical connections and wire terminations. It shrinks from a 1.1-inch diameter down to 0.375 inches, accommodating wire gauges from 2 AWG through 4/0 AWG. Electricians and automotive electrical technicians use this type of tubing to protect cable ends, splices, and battery lugs from moisture, abrasion, and short-circuit risk. The wide shrink ratio makes it suitable for a range of conductor sizes without stocking multiple tubing sizes.
This heat shrink tubing is suited for high-current electrical applications where large-gauge wire connections require durable, long-lasting insulation. Typical install scenarios include battery cable terminations, alternator leads, starter connections, and other heavy-gauge wiring found in automotive, marine, and industrial electrical systems. It is intended for use by licensed electricians or experienced electrical technicians working with large-conductor wiring assemblies.

Installation should be performed by a qualified electrician or experienced technician. Disconnect and isolate all power sources before working on any electrical connections. Apply heat evenly using an appropriate heat gun, working from the center outward to prevent air pockets. Avoid open-flame heat sources, as uneven heat can damage the tubing or the underlying conductor insulation.
